How we handle information

Collection, use, and retention

Information from forms

When you register for a workshop or send us a message, we store the details needed to respond. Why ask for anything extra? We usually don’t.

  • Name and contact details
  • Course interest and scheduling notes
  • Payment or invoicing references where needed

Retained only as needed

We keep personal data only for the time required to manage the booking, meet legal obligations, resolve a support issue, or maintain proper records. Once it’s no longer useful, we remove it or anonymise it. Clean desk, clean process.

Your practical rights

Need a copy of the data we hold, or want something corrected? Just ask. We’ll review it and respond as quickly as we can. It’s your information, so the process shouldn’t feel awkward.

Access

You can request a summary of the personal data we’ve collected.

Correction

If something’s wrong, we’ll update it after verification.

Removal

Where the law allows, you can ask us to delete data we no longer need.
